When Does a Castle Rock Home Need to Be Rewired?

A full rewire becomes the right answer when an inspection reveals that a significant portion of the wiring is in poor condition, when multiple failures have occurred in different areas of the home indicating systemic deterioration, or when an older home’s wiring does not meet current code requirements and a renovation requires bringing the affected areas up to current standards. Partial rewires address specific areas without the cost and disruption of doing the whole home at once. Does Rewiring a Castle Rock Home Require a Permit?

Yes. Rewiring projects in Castle Rock require permits from Douglas County or the Town of Castle Rock depending on your address, along with rough-in and final inspections. WireNut handles all permitting and inspection coordination as part of every rewiring project. Work done without permits creates complications at resale and leaves the wiring without the safety verification that inspections provide.
